Transaction 93592db88bd2631df4cc0d4139f59226586d20088250394f4568ff5d7b48f4ea
1 Input
1 Output
-
93592db88bd2631df4cc0d4139f59226586d20088250394f4568ff5d7b48f4ea:0
- value
- 1589674
- script pubkey
- OP_0 OP_PUSHBYTES_20 ae89b6670fb22f5427db78b428e85498f8d6df38
- address
- bc1q46ymvec0kgh4gf7m0z6z36z5nruddhecjpd5mv